Thu, 21st Aug, 2025
She was very impressive. She came out of her last race very well and Ben said the ground is a bit kinder tonight which probably helped her a little bit. It was a good, even pace which spread everything out. He said when he asked her to go at the three marker she really came on the bridle strong. She’s a big girl, so she’s probably getting a bit better with racing and a bit of time. I was hoping she would get a bit of black-type this year and have her in training as a four-year-old. We’ll have to have a look and see if there is a Group race for her before the end of the year. I’d love to keep her as a four-year-old because I think she has the size and scope to keep improving. I was worried about her staying because I said ‘is she strong enough to stay?’ but Ben said there is no problem with her staying. She is strong but we just always thought she was that big weak frame. Maybe now with time she’s developing up into that frame.
J P Murtagh
